A Small Blue and White Lobed Cup Mark and Period of Yongzheng

Description
the U-shaped sides rising from a short straight foot to a slightly everted eight-lobed rim, painted around the interior and exterior with two registers of petal-shaped cartouches, each enclosing alternating chrysanthemum and lingzhi fungus motifs, Japanese wood box (2)
Condition
This cup is in good overall condition with just a tiny spot of glaze pull at the rim, and miniscule firing crack at the foot ring.
